<p><a title="Poway Poway Auto Repair  Car Advice"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">Wheel alignment</a> is often overlooked by busy Poway and Poway car owners until <strong>serious tire damage</strong> has been done. One wheel can be knocked out of alignment from the rest by hitting a curb or pothole on Poway  roads.</p>
<p> When a vehicle&rsquo;s out of alignment, one or more of the wheels does not track true and pulls against the others. The<strong> tires will wear out very quickly</strong> and will need to be replaced prematurely. It could also lead to Vehicle  suspension damage.</p>

<p>At Poway Auto Repair , your vehicle is put on an alignment rack where the tires, steering and suspension parts are checked for damage. Then the alignment is charted and checked against the factory settings.</p>
<p> Adjustments are made to bring the wheels back into alignment. <strong>This gets all four wheels going in precisely the same direction</strong>.</p>
<p> Signs of alignment problems are: <strong>Your car pulls to one side</strong>. Also, your steering wheel may not be centered when you&rsquo;re going straight. If you see the edges of one or more tires rapidly wearing down, you should have your Poway  service center look it over. If you&rsquo;ve been in an <strong>auto accident</strong> in California that involved a wheel, you should <strong>get your alignment checked</strong>.</p>

<p> Today we&#8217;re talking about <a title="Poway fuel system cleaning"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">fuel system cleaning</a>. The first thing to know is how important it is to have a clean fuel system. You need fuel to go, and the cleaner your fuel system, the more efficiently the fuel will burn. That means more power and better fuel economy.</p>
<p> <strong>A clean fuel system saves money at the pump</strong>. We guess you could say, it all starts and ends at the pump. One of the most important things you can do to keep your fuel system clean is to buy good quality gas. Major brands have detergents that keep gum and varnish from rapidly building up in the fuel system.</p>
<p> So buying cheaper gas can actually cost you in the long run. Now, most cars on the road are more than five or six years old. That means they&#8217;ve had time for some dirt and rust to start accumulating in the fuel tank. This junk needs to be filtered out of the fuel before it hits your engine. That&#8217;s the fuel filter&#8217;s job.</p>
<p> When the <a title="Poway fuel filter is clogged"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">fuel filter is clogged</a>, the dirty fuel will bypass the filter and go on up to the engine where it can clog fuel injectors and get into the cylinders. That could do some damage. So you should have your fuel filter changed when recommended. Check your owner&#8217;s manual or ask your service advisor if your fuel filter is due for replacement. </p>
<p> The fuel then goes up into the throttle body. This is another area where varnish and gum can accumulate. A professional fuel system cleaning will use a combination of special cleaning chemicals and old fashioned swabbing to clean out the throttle body. Now, the fuel injectors are the last stop in the fuel delivery system. </p>
<p> It&#8217;s real important to keep those <a title="Poway fuel injectors clean"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">fuel injectors clean</a>. The fuel injectors need to deliver a precise amount of fuel, at exactly the right time, in a particular spray pattern. They just can&#8217;t do that if they&#8217;re dirty. Dirty fuel injectors really rob power and waste fuel.</p>
<p> It is important for the fuel system proper, but there are a couple other things that will help keep your engine clean as well. Of course, air is mixed with the fuel before it&#8217;s burned. Dirty air means dirt gets into your engine, so you need to <a title="Poway replace your engine air filter"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">replace your engine air filter</a> when it&#8217;s dirty.</p>
<p> The PCV value routes unburned fuel that escapes into the lower engine back up into the intake system to be burned. A sticky PCV valve needs to be replaced to make sure that system is working properly and the breather filter needs to be replaced if it&#8217;s dirty as well. </p>
<p> Do all these things and your engine&#8217;s air and fuel will be as clean as possible. <strong>You&#8217;ll get much better fuel economy and better power</strong></p>

<p> If you aren&rsquo;t currently using <a title="Poway synthetic motor oil"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">synthetic motor oil</a> in your Poway vehicle, maybe now&rsquo;s the time to consider it. Need more information? Well, synthetic motor oil is a substitute for petroleum based oil.</p>
<p> Synthetic oil doesn&rsquo;t gel or gum-up like petroleum based oil and it doesn&rsquo;t vaporize as easily. It protects better in <a title="Poway severe driving conditions"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">severe driving conditions</a> like stop and go driving around Poway, as well as in very hot or very cold conditions. More and more new vehicles are being delivered with full synthetic motor oil; with the recommendation to use synthetic for the life of the vehicle.</p>
<p> Why is this? <strong>Synthetic motor oil maximizes engine power and fuel economy</strong>. To see why; we&rsquo;d need a microscope, so we&rsquo;ll have to settle for using our imaginations.</p>
<p> The molecules of conventional motor oil are long hydrocarbon chains. Synthetic motor oil, on the other hand, has uniform, round molecules. Which is more slippery, a pile of pencils or a pile of marbles? </p>
<p> Synthetic motor oil lubricates better because there&rsquo;s less friction. That means better wear protection, cooler operating temperatures, more power and better <a title="Poway fuel economy"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">fuel economy</a>. And synthetic oil doesn&rsquo;t sludge up like conventional oil, so it prevents those small oil passages from clogging up. </p>
<p> Some manufacturers are extending oil change intervals. The added protection of synthetic oil covers you for these longer intervals. Talk with your service advisor about how you drive and see if he thinks you can benefit from synthetic oil. Also ask about the appropriate oil change interval for synthetic, because it may very well be longer than for conventional oil.</p>

<p> There are some specific things that we need to do in Poway California to have our vehicle ready for winter. The most obvious is having the antifreeze checked. If the antifreeze level is too low, it can&#8217;t properly protect your engine, radiator and hoses from freezing. If your car does not seem to be making enough heat to keep you warm, your antifreeze level may be low or you could have a thermostat problem. Get it checked out. If you are due for a cooling system service, now is a perfect time to have it done.</p>
<p> In the cold months around Poway we always worry about being able to stop in time when it&#8217;s slick out. The first thing to remember is to slow down and allow yourself plenty of room to stop. Of course, you want your brakes to be working properly. A thorough brake inspection will reveal if the pads or any other parts need replacing. Check with your service consultant to see if it is time to <a title="replace your brake fluid"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">replace your brake fluid</a>. It accumulates water over time which really messes with your stopping power.</p>
<p> It is a really good idea to have your battery tested. A battery&#8217;s cranking power really drops with the temperature. If your battery is weak in the fall, it may not be up to winter. There is nothing like a dead battery in a snow storm.</p>
<p> Which leads us to an emergency kit. You should always have a blanket or something to keep you and your passengers warm if you get stranded. If you will be venturing away from civilization, pack more items such as food and water to help you survive. Keeping at least half a tank of gas is a good precaution if you get stuck and need to run the car to keep warm and it will help keep your gas lines from freezing up.</p>

<p>Winter in Poway California always makes us think of our windshield wiper blades &#8211; usually during that first storm when they aren&#8217;t working right. That&#8217;s why it&#8217;s a really good idea to replace your blades in the fall before the winter storms. If you live where there&#8217;s a lot of snow and ice, you might want a special winter blade that resists freezing up. And be sure to have enough windshield washer fluid.</p>
<p> The final thing to consider is your <a title="Poway tires"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">tires</a>. Any tire can lose pressure over time &#8211; up to one pound every six or eight weeks. For every 10 degrees the temperature drops you lose another pound of pressure. So if it was 80 degrees outside when you checked your tire pressure two months ago and now it&#8217;s 40 degrees out, you could be down 5 pounds of pressure. That&#8217;s enough to be a real safety issue and it wastes gas too. You may need special <a title="Poway winter tires"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">winter tires</a> as well. Your tire professional can help you find the right tire design for your expected road conditions.</p>
<p> If you&#8217;re getting winter tires, it is always best to put them on all four wheels. If you are only getting two, have them put on the rear &#8211; even if you have a front-wheel drive or four-wheel drive vehicle.</p>
<p> This is a very important safety measure recommended by tire manufacturers. Sliding or fish-tailing on ice and snow is a matter of not having enough traction at the rear end. That is why your newest <a title="Poway tires"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">tires</a> should always be on the rear.</p>

<p> Let&rsquo;s just consider the transmission. It&rsquo;s going to be working overtime, spending more time in lower gears. The internal <a title="Poway transmission temperature"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">transmission temperature</a> is going to be much higher than normal. What&rsquo;s a fun little blast to the local California lake for you is really severe duty for your transmission.</p>
<p> It&rsquo;s important to have enough <a title="Poway transmission fluid"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">transmission fluid</a>. If it runs low, the transmission will run hotter and won&rsquo;t have the protection it needs to cope with the added stress of towing. Transmission fluid breaks down and gets dirty over time. Whether you have an automatic or manual transmission, you need to have it serviced at <strong><a title="Poway Auto Repair " href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">Poway Auto Repair </a></strong> on schedule to make sure it runs efficiently.</p>
<p> An <a title="Poway automatic transmission"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">automatic transmission</a> contains a maze of passages through which the fluid has to pass to keep it shifting smoothly. If you neglect transmission service, the passages can get clogged up and you start to have problems. </p>
<p> Neglect your transmission for too long, and it can fail. You really don&rsquo;t want to pay for a <a title="Poway major transmission repair"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">major transmission repair</a>.</p>
<p> This reminds us of how much of our driving around Poway, California is under severe conditions. Towing or hauling a big load is obvious, but there are lots of other things that constitute severe driving conditions. Things like short trips, driving in very hot or very cold weather. Dusty roads and city driving around Poway, California add to the strain. Basically, any driving that&rsquo;s not at highway speeds or under ideal conditions.</p>

<p> <strong><a title="air conditioning"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ank"><img style="margin: 12px;" src="http://autonettv.com/media/thumbs/AirConditioning_MichaelEmily_TX _s.jpg" alt="air conditioning" align="right" /></a>Maintaining your air conditioning system means that you always have enough refrigerant to properly do the job.</strong> Small leaks in the Vehicle &#8216;s air conditioning system allow the refrigerant to escape and the system can&rsquo;t cool the air as well. We see that a lot at Poway Auto Repair  in Poway.</p>
<p> The refrigerant also contains a special oil that lubricates air conditioning components, and keeps the seals resilient. Low refrigerant and lubricating oil means that the air conditioning parts will wear out prematurely, and all Poway car owners know that air conditioning repairs can be costly. <strong>At Poway Auto Repair , we recommended that the air conditioner be run regularly, even during winter months, to keep the parts and seals lubricated.</strong></p>
<p> Corrosion is what leads to many air conditioning system failures for Poway motorists. The small leaks mentioned earlier also mean that air and water can leak into the air conditioning system.  This can lead to rust and dirt in the internal workings of the air conditioning components. This greatly accelerates wear and, ultimately, failure.</p>
<p> Air conditioning service at Poway Auto Repair  starts with a visual inspection of the components for signs of damage or leaks. The compressor is driven by a belt from the engine, most often the serpentine belt, so it&rsquo;s inspected for cracks or wear. The air conditioning compressor and other components are checked for proper operation. <strong>Then comes the leak test. If a leak is detected, often in a hose or connection, it&rsquo;s repaired and the system is retested.</strong></p>
<p> Then the old refrigerant is evacuated and the system is recharged with clean, fresh refrigerant. <strong>A final test insures that the Vehicle &#8216;s air conditioner is working, and you&rsquo;re on your way.</strong></p>
<p> How often this should be done varies from vehicle to vehicle. Your Vehicle  owner&rsquo;s manual will have the manufacturer&rsquo;s recommendation and, of course, your Poway Auto Repair  service advisor can tell you. It&rsquo;s typically every two years.</p>
<p> If you&rsquo;re <a title="auto A/C repair Poway"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">not getting enough cool air</a> you know something&rsquo;s wrong. Also, if you hear <strong>strange sounds</strong> when you turn the air on, there might be a problem with the compressor and you should get it checked out at Poway Auto Repair . Replacing a bad A/C clutch in a Vehicle  is cheaper than waiting for it to ruin the compressor.</p>
<p> Poway drivers need to be aware that there&rsquo;s one more thing that isn&rsquo;t directly related to air conditioning service, but does impact the quality of the air in your Vehicle . And that&rsquo;s your <strong>cabin air filter</strong>. This filter cleans dust, pollen, pollution and other impurities in the air that comes from the heater and air conditioner. The cabin air filter needs to be replaced when it&rsquo;s dirty. If you don&rsquo;t it&rsquo;ll start to smell. Not all vehicles have one, so ask your Poway Auto Repair  service advisor to <strong>check your cabin air filter</strong> at the same time they&rsquo;re doing your air conditioning service.</p>

<p> Here&#8217;s a quick summary of what you can do to save fuel in Poway California. First get caught up on your <a title="Poway routine maintenance"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">routine maintenance</a>. Nearly every scheduled service item can save you some fuel. If its time for a tune-up, git&#8217;er done. That&#8217;s a big item. </p>
<p> If your check engine light is on, have your Poway California service center at Poway Auto Repair  figure out why and fix it. Check engine problems can be real gas wasters. </p>
<p> Proper tire pressure and <a title="Poway wheel alignment" href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">wheel alignment</a> can really help as well. Try not to carry around a bunch of stuff. An extra hundred pounds can cost a mile per gallon.</p>
<p> Now you may not want to hear this, but the single biggest fuel waster for most people is their right foot. Zooming away from stop lights and hot rod lane changes really waste fuel. Take it easy, don&#8217;t speed and plan ahead.</p>
<p> Finally, you may have noticed that we haven&#8217;t mentioned any magic pills or devices that will double your mileage. That&#8217;s because there aren&#8217;t any. Some may help a bit, but there are a lot are scams. </p>

<p> A cabin air filter <strong>cleans the outside air</strong> before it comes into the passenger compartment. It filters out dust, pollen, spores, bacteria, pollutants, sparrows, exhaust gas and odors.</p>
<p> These high tech filters can block particles larger than 3 microns. By contrast, a grain of sand is about 200 microns.</p>
<p> Now not all vehicles have cabin filters. They are fairly new on the scene. About forty percent of new vehicles come with cabin air filters, but the number is growing every year.</p>
<p> Cabin air filters can make for a very nice driving environment. Your car can be a haven during allergy season with very little dust and pollen getting into the cabin. However, the filter eventually gets clogged. When this happens, your heating and air conditioning flow can become restricted. The filter can even get kind of smelly.</p>
<blockquote><p><a title="Poway Auto Repair " href="http://powayautorepair.com/" target="_blank">Poway Auto Repair </a><br /> 13907 Poway Rd Suite A<br /> Poway, California  92064<br /> (858) 748-0561 </p></blockquote>
<p>Check your owner&#8217;s manual for recommended replacement intervals. Often, the owner&#8217;s manual forgets about the cabin air filter, so ask your service technician for a recommendation. It&#8217;s usually every year or 12,000 miles/ 19,000 kilometers. Change it sooner if you drive in dusty conditions or if you start to notice an odor from your ventilation system.</p>

<p> There are two types of brakes: disc and drum. Disc brakes have a rotor that&rsquo;s attached to the axle. Calipers straddle the rotor, kind of like the brakes on a bicycle.</p>
<p> Drum brakes are more common on back wheels. Both types have pads or shoes that press against the brakes and slow the vehicle. Brake pads and shoes are made out of very tough material to withstand the heat and force generated when stopping your car. Eventually, they wear out with use, and become too thin and need to be <a title="replaced"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">replaced</a>. </p>
<p> If the brake pads wear away completely, you can damage the rotors. The calipers can grind grooves in the rotor. Then the rotor must either be <a title="resurfaced or replaced"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">resurfaced or replaced</a>. That&rsquo;s not only expensive, but also dangerous because your vehicle won&rsquo;t stop as quickly. Sometimes rotors warp or crack and must be replaced.</p>
<p> <a title="Poway Brake service" href="http://powayautorepair.com/contact-us/" target="_blank">Brake service</a> will also include a check of your brake fluid. When the brakes are applied, the pressure in the fluid actives the brake pads or shoes. Not enough fluid means not enough pressure to brake properly. Also, water builds up in the brake fluid over time, which leads to corrosion, leaks and brake damage, and with hard use, the brakes could severely fade or even fail. You should change the brake fluid when your manufacturer recommends to avoid these problems. </p>
<p> There are different grades of brake pads; good, better and best. Higher grades cost more, but give better braking performance and smoother operation. It&rsquo;s OK to upgrade your brake pads. But, never use a grade that&rsquo;s lower than what the manufacturer recommends. </p>
